Sybiha meets with Kellogg, reaffirms Ukraine's willingness to achieve peace through strength

Ukraine's Foreign Minister Andrii Sybiha discussed ways to achieve a comprehensive, just and lasting peace with U.S. Special Representative for Ukraine and Russia Keith Kellogg.

The head of the Ukrainian diplomacy announced this on social media platform X, Ukrinform reports.

“I met with General Keith Kellogg to discuss ways toward a comprehensive, just, and lasting peace. I affirmed Ukraine's willingness to achieve peace through strength and our vision for the necessary steps. I also reiterated that the security of Ukraine and the transatlantic is indivisible,” Sybiha noted.

As reported by Ukrinform, U.S. Special Representative for Ukraine and Russia Keith Kellogg arrived in the Ukrainian capital on Wednesday morning, February 19.

President Volodymyr Zelensky is set to meet with Special Representative Keith Kellogg on Thursday.
